Hong Sung Mi (Hangul:홍성미, born on 17 July, 1986), better known as DANA, is a Korean singer. Although originally a solo singer on SM Entertainment, she has since become a member of girl group TSZX. Due to her earlier debut in the Korean music industry, she is seen as the leader, although she has denied this in an interview, stating that each member has an equal status in the group.

Career

Starting off as a solo artist on Lee Soo Man's SM Entertainment label, DANA was expected to rise as the "next BoA". Prior to debut, she received promotion as an actress in popular boyband H.O.T's Age of Peace movie and in Kangta's "Polaris" music video. In 2001 she released her fairly successful debut single "Seh Sang Kkeut Kka Ji" (Until The End of The World), composed by European songwriter Stefan Aberg. The song was originally titled "Tell Me No More Lies". She followed up with "Diamond", a pop/dance track featuring Jung YunHo (who would eventually become a member of TVXQ). Her career blossomed and continued with promotion by appearing on variety shows such as X-Man, as well as plying a main role in the sitcom Nonstop. Her second album release in 2003, however, was not very popular and sold poorly. From that point on, DANA disappeared from the music industry (aside from SMTOWN collaborations) until the debut of TSZX. Since 2005, DANA has been a member of Korea a cappella girl group TSZX (now known as CSJH the Grace). For the group's fourth Japanese single, she composed the music to her own solo song "Sayonara No Mukou Ni."
